Our Onboarding Specialist plays a key role in managing a smooth and efficient onboarding experience for new MedSpeeders, specifically our Logistic Services Representatives, but also manages other hourly role onboarding as needed. This position manages and owns pre-hire and early onboarding activities, including sending offer letters and background check registration links; monitors background check results, enters new MedSpeeder information into applicable HR Systems, and ensures all compliance and HR system setup steps are completed promptly. Ensures timely communication with the recruiter and hiring managers to keep all parties informed of the candidate's status. Additionally, this role will support recruiting as needed, requiring independent judgment to evaluate candidates and make hiring recommendations.
How You Will Contribute:
- Own the end-to-end candidate and new hire experience from offer acceptance through Day 1 onboarding for a high-volume hourly workforce.
- Proactively monitor offer acceptance and onboarding completion, guiding candidates through required documentation, compliance steps, and system workflows.
- Serve as a primary escalation point for onboarding-related questions or issues, exercising sound judgment to resolve challenges and ensure a positive candidate experience.
- Educates, trains, and directs new managers on the new hire onboarding policy.
- Oversee the initiation, tracking, and completion of timely background checks and drug screening in partnership with external vendors.
- Ensure onboarding activities comply with company policies, regulatory requirements, and internal audit standards.
- Partner closely with Recruiters, Hiring Managers, and HR stakeholders to provide clear, timely updates on candidate status and onboarding readiness.
- Anticipate and escalate risks related to start dates, documentation gaps, or compliance issues, offering recommended solutions.
- Support alignment across Talent Acquisition, Operations, Payroll, and HR Systems to ensure seamless onboarding execution.
- Oversee the accuracy and completeness of new hire system records, resolving discrepancies that could impact payroll, compliance, or Day 1 readiness.
- Maintain data integrity across systems, proactively identifying and correcting discrepancies.
- Analyze onboarding records and dashboards to identify trends, exceptions, and risks requiring intervention or process improvement.
- Contribute to reporting and analysis of onboarding metrics, including completion rates, cycle times, and exception trends.
- Partner with the Director, Talent, establish onboarding workflows, and recommend process enhancements that improve efficiency, compliance, and candidate experience.
- Participate in team initiatives, training, and cross-functional projects aligned to broader HR and Talent priorities.
